Dust Devil: The Final Cut
Limited Edition 5-Disc Boxed Set
Only 10,000 Available For Only $29.95

Subversive Cinema is proud to announce its upcoming release of Richard Stanley's cult favorite Dust Devil: The Final Cut. This is the long-awaited authorized director's cut, supervised by Stanley, and will be out as an exclusive new boxed set in September.

Wendy (David Lynch's Hotel Room) leaves her husband, taking off into the voids of Africa. She picks up a hitchhiker (Robert John Burke; Confessions of a Dangerous Mind, Munich), a traveling serial killer who snaps photos of his victims before killing them. Wendy does not realize the danger she is in until a police detective (Zakes Mokae; The Comedians, Serpent and the Rainbow) arrives to warn her that her "companion" is something much worse than just a killer -- he is a shape-shifting demon who steals his victims' souls. Soon both the officer and Wendy become the next intended victims of the Dust Devil...

The 5-disc set will feature a brand new high-definition 16x9 widescreen transfer of the complete film. Please note that this is not the same transfer used for the July Region 2 British release, which was taken from a 2001 standard definition transfer. Subversive's version will also boast a new commentary track (again, not the same as the British release) with the director.

In addition, the set will include deleted scenes, a new featurette, a 5.1 mix and the original 2.0 stereo mix, a substantially longer "rough cut," Easter Eggs," and if that weren't enough, this limited edition set will include three of Stanley's most controversial documentaries: The White Darkness (an exclusive to this edition), The Voice of the Moon, and Secret Glory, all with commentaries by Stanley and interviews. Limited to one pressing only of 10,000 units, the set will be priced at $29.95 SRP and streets on September 26, 2006.

DISC ONE - DUST DEVIL: THE FINAL CUT

• 107-min. Director's Cut
• Anamorphic Widescreen (1.85:1)
• Hi-Def Transfer Approved by Richard Stanley
• Dolby Digital 5.1 mix
• Dolby Digital 2.0 Stereo mix
• Audio Commentary with Richard Stanley and Norman Hill
• Richard Stanley Production Diaries: The Making of Dust Devil
• A Demon Reborn: The Final Dust Devil Featurette

DISC TWO - SOUNDTRACK CD

• Original Soundtrack CD by Simon Boswell

DISC THREE - DUST DEVIL: THE WORKPRINT

• 114-min Workprint Reconstruction
• Widescreen Letterboxed (1.85:1, Non-Anamorphic)
• Dolby Digital 2.0 Stereo mix
• Dust Devil Comic Book by Phil Avelli - Story Approved By Richard Stanley

DISC FOUR - DOCUMENTARIES

• VOICE OF THE MOON: Afghanistan Documentary
• Audio Commentary with Richard Stanley and Norman Hill
• THE WHITE DARKNESS: Haitian Voodoo Documentary
• Audio Commentary with Richard Stanley
• Richard Stanley Production Diaries: Making of The White Darkness

DISC FIVE - DOCUMENTARIES (cont.)

• THE SECRET GLORY: Neo-Nazi Documentary
• Audio Commentary with Richard Stanley and Norman Hill
• Richard Stanley Production Diaries: Making of The Secret Glory

Apparently there's a rights hangup with Hardware. Stanley's said that even he's not sure who actually owns the film. On the other hand, he's said the same thing about Dust Devil so a similarly loaded release of Hardware may well be in the pipeline.
